In 1959, Hernandez took over the band leadership after his cousin left, and the Latinaires began mixing all their influences together instead of alternating styles from night to night. Albums such as 16 de Septiembre, a Grammy winner last year as best Mexican-American recording, have shown Little Joes full range, with tracks that jump from conjunto music with Mexican folk sources, to songs based in Western swing, to the sort of rolling R & B songs that have been a specialty of his fellow Tex-Mex artist, Freddy Fender. For many years the orquesta Tejano style was like the high class version of conjunto, the choice of upwardly mobile Tejanos who considered conjunto low-rent. He also addressed communal concerns in such tracks as Dios Mio, Dios Mio (My God, My God), a late-70s poem set to piano accompaniment that protested police violence against Chicano youths in Texas. In 1962, Jesse Hernandez declared that he was no longer willing to work a day job and play music by night--his way of forcing his bandleader brother to quit his factory job and jump into music full time. He left Sony a year ago and formed his own label, Tejano Discos, convinced that there are far greater markets to be tapped, both among Spanish- and English-speaking fans. Indeed, listeners such as this might actually scowl if a conjunto side was played, hearing a connection with what they feel they have left behind, the so-called backward and low-class Mexican way of life. Orquesta Tejana, on the other hand, was supposed to reflect upper-class status as well as biculturalism, the Mexican immigrants' increasing Americanization as well as their romantic attachment to their native roots. The "grande senor" Beto Villa is most often considered the inventor the style, bringing in the countrified, folksy ranchero style -- the word "ranchero" means "country." Hernandez, who plays major venues in his home state, felt the big labels were content merely to market him to an established network of regional fans in the Southwest and California, rather than pushing to broaden his base.
